Soil is a finite resource. The growing rate of land take and increasing loss of high-quality soil pose a threat for the intactness of ecosystems and our food security. Land sealing and soil degradation are resulting in a shortage of this resource and to harmful changes in soils. It prevents groundwater recharge and has a negative impact on biodiversity in soils. Climate change factors including rising temperatures and different precipitation levels affect soil quality. We must protect soils and safeguard them for future generations.
